Nata Bhayankara is an unbearable experience that lasts for over two-and-a-half hours.

Directed by Pratham, Nata Bhayankara also casts him as the male lead. The movie is jam-packed with the actor-director’s self-aggrandisement.

Pratham, who is known for his outspoken personality in real life, makes a futile attempt to replicate it on the big screen.

The only respite an audience can find in the film is the presence of a few senior actors.

However, their presence pales in comparison to that of Pratham. It is his show all the way!

The so-called story in Nata Bhayankara is so outdated that it would be termed “old wine in an old (not new) bottle” even if released a decade ago.

It is about a superstar who ends up in a farmhouse with a group comprising his assistant, a heroine, and an assistant director.

By the way, the farmhouse is haunted by a female ghost. It is no different from that of 99.99 percent of ghosts in movies that come with an act of revenge.

The act and the acting are the other major factors that make it difficult to bear the done-to-death instant-mix formula for a horror-comedy movie.
